2. Technology Deep Dive: Flat Bottom vs. Hopper Bottom Silos
Steel storage silos are large, cylindrical structures made of steel that are specifically designed for the bulk storage of dry materials such as grains, cement, coal, pellets, and other agricultural or industrial products. They provide a durable, airtight, and weather-resistant solution for preserving materials, protecting them from moisture, pests, and contamination, while allowing for efficient loading, unloading, and inventory management in industries like agriculture, food processing, construction, and energy.
Market segmentation by silo type:
- Steel Flat Bottom Silos (largest segment, ~60% of market share in 2025) – Preferred for large-capacity grain storage at farms and terminals; lower cost per ton but requires sweep augers for complete emptying.
- Steel Hopper Bottom Silos (faster-growing segment, ~40% of market share in 2025) – Enables gravity-fed discharge without mechanical sweepers, ideal for industrial applications (cement, plastics, feed) where complete material flow is critical.
Industry insight (discrete vs. process manufacturing lens): Steel Storage Silos manufacturing involves both paradigms. Silo panel roll-forming and welding resemble discrete manufacturing—each panel is individually fabricated with tight tolerances. However, on-site assembly and bolting follow construction-like process flow, where labor sequencing and weather conditions impact project timelines. Hopper bottom designs require more complex fabrication (conical transitions), typically commanding a 15-20% price premium over flat bottom equivalents.
3. Market Drivers: Food Security, Post-Harvest Loss Reduction, and Infrastructure Investment
Global food security concerns and rising grain production are driving demand for Steel Storage Silos in agricultural applications. The United Nations Food and Agriculture Organization (FAO) estimates that post-harvest losses in developing nations range from 10-20%, much of which could be prevented with proper bulk storage infrastructure. Meanwhile, industrial applications—cement, fly ash, and plastic pellet storage—are growing steadily alongside global construction and manufacturing activity.
Typical user case (2025): A large Ukrainian grain cooperative replaced 30 aging concrete silos with 50 units of Steel Flat Bottom Silos in Q3 2025. Results: storage capacity increased by 40% on the same footprint, while aeration systems reduced moisture-related spoilage by 65%, directly improving export-grade grain yield.
Policy update: The EU’s Common Agricultural Policy (CAP) 2023-2027 includes €1.2 billion in farm modernization funds, with steel silo installations eligible for 25-35% co-financing. In India, the government’s Large-Scale Grain Storage Scheme (2024-2026) targets 15 million tons of additional silo capacity, creating significant demand for both domestic and imported Steel Storage Silos. China’s 2025 grain reserve expansion policy mandates that all new strategic grain depots use steel silos for better pest and mold control.

5. Technical Hurdles & Future Research Directions
Despite steady growth, technical challenges remain:
- Corrosion protection: Steel silos in humid or coastal environments require advanced galvanization or coating systems, adding 12-18% to manufacturing costs.
- Aeration uniformity: Preventing hot spots and moisture condensation in large-diameter flat bottom silos (>30m) requires computational fluid dynamics (CFD) optimization.
- Discharge flow issues: Hopper bottom silos handling cohesive materials (e.g., high-moisture grains, certain powders) face bridging and rat-holing, requiring bin activation technology.
